I got fitted for a new set of irons today, and it went very well. It was fascinating... I am certainly not uninformed about golf and its components, but there were things I had no idea about (though many of you would).
Things like MOI adjustments are being made, swing weight adjustments, swing speed readings were taken, height of my hands in relation to the ground, there was a small device on the end of a shaft (no club head) that moves a little weight adjustment (I have no idea what that one was for, but it was neat that Tiger's swing would produce one reading on it, and John Daly's would be at the other end of the spectrum.... difficult to comprehend), grip thickness adjustments, loft & lie adjustments, FLO (Flat Line Oscillation) adjustments, and so on...
All this to produce a perfectly set up and balanced set of clubs. And if there is anything I don't like about them after, the craftsman who fit me guarantees his work completely.
